HC Deb 17 June 1975 vol 893 cc377-8W
Mr. Robert Taylor

asked the Secretary of State for the Home Department whether public funds have been made available for the building of a Hindu shrine or temple in the London area; and, if so, under which Vote.

Mr. Alexander W. Lyon

As I stated in reply to a Question by the hon. Member for Uxbridge (Mr. Shersby) on 19th May—[Vol. 892, c.287.]—the Home Office has approved an application by the London borough of Brent for grant aid under the Urban Programme for a community centre in Wembley for use by the Brent Indian Association. Although part of the centre will be used as a shrine it is primarily an educational, social and advice centre, and it is not possible to identify that part of the cost of the centre attributable solely to its use for religious purposes. Grant aid from the Home Office will be payable under the Community Services (Home Office) Vote, Class IX, 11.
